ChristianaCare plans southern Delaware health campus to expand access as Sussex County population grows

By WHYY.org  
   February 13, 2026

With a rapidly increasing population in southern Delaware, Sussex County's healthcare system is struggling to keep up. As more residents – especially older residents – arrive, they've added increased pressure on hospitals and medical facilities. That's led to long wait times, a shortage of primary care providers and limited access to specialists. Even with three major health systems – Beebe Healthcare, Bayhealth and TidalHealth – serving the area, many residents still face challenges getting timely care. In some cases, patients must travel long distances or wait weeks for appointments. Parts of Sussex County are also designated as medically underserved, highlighting long-standing gaps in access to essential health services.
